Retired General Rodolfo Azurin Jr. has been appointed as the special adviser and investigator of the Independent Commission for Infrastructure (ICI).
Communications Undersecretary Claire Castro stated that Baguio City Mayor Benjamin Magalong resigned voluntarily from the Independent Commission for Infrastructure (ICI).
Baguio City Mayor Benjamin Magalong believes "air-tight" cases could have been built against corruption suspects if he had not resigned from his post as special adviser and investigator of the Independent Commission on Infrastructure (ICI).
President Ferdinand Marcos Jr. did not ask Baguio City Mayor Benjamin Magalong to resign as special adviser to the Independent Commission for Infrastructure (ICI), but rather to review his appointment, according to Presidential Communications Undersecretary Claire Castro.
